Job Description :
Mainframe CICS & MQ Systems Programmer, CNJ/ADC
6 month contract
Atlanta, GA

Required Technical Skills and Product Experience:
Excellent knowledge and hands-on experience with LE run time environment internals, PL/1, Cobol, and C/C++. Experience with managing installation-wide compiler upgrades.
Excellent knowledge of High Level Assembler, HLASM toolkit, and debugging tools such as Intertest and Xpeditor; LE, DumpMaster, and SVC dump debugging skills.
In depth understanding of TSO/ISPF internals and commands; ability to maintain ISPF user modifications. Good Clist and Rexx exec coding skills.
Experience with the software change management solutions such as CA Endevor to control and automate application development cycle.
Good working knowledge of mainframe tools, including but not limited to Dynastep, Strobe, (E)JES, FileAid, SyncSort, and Omegamon.
Good working knowledge of z/OS concepts and facilities specifically, MVS, Parallel Sysplex, JES, and JCL; clear understanding of the Workload Manager concepts. Good understanding and hands-on experience with zVM guest environment.
Good working knowledge of the Mainframe UNIX System Services, OMVS, ISHELL, and Unix shell.
Good understanding of network concepts, VTAM, SNA, TCP/IP, FTP, FTPS, SFTP, as well as experience with the mainframe security products such as ACF2.
Strong technical and troubleshooting skills are needed to resolve complex mainframe system problems involving job initiation, printing, and various other problems.
Ability to manage and coordinate large scope projects, effectively train co-workers, and participate in knowledge exchange outside of the team.
Familiarity with Microsoft Office tools, SharePoint, and jive.

Desired Qualifications:
Knowledge of CICS, DB2, MQ technology, SOAP, Java, and Perl.
Familiarity with the CA scheduling and automation solutions, specifically ESP and OPS/MVS.

Job Function and Key Duties & Responsibilities
Responsible for designing, developing, testing, configuration, contingency planning, and technical support of mainframe technology. This includes CICS & MQ components as well as multiple IBM and independent vendor software products and tools. Manages products’ lifecycle to assure operational availability; gathers data and analyzes capacity and performance. Specific responsibilities include (but not limited to) fulfilling engineering responsibilities in the area of mainframe languages, software change management solutions, development, and productivity tools.

Serves as mainframe Subject Matter Expert (SME) in the area of application development and management tools. Provides technical expertise and fulfills consultant responsibilities for the Application Development community.
Participates in infrastructure planning, providing insight into the future of their area(s) of technology. Maintains thorough understanding of current and future infrastructure.
Responsible for establishing, maintaining, documenting, and publishing the mainframe language and development tools, directions, and technology roadmaps as well as coordinating cross-departmental projects that involve mainframe application migrations to newer versions of compilers and run-time environments.
Develops disaster recovery and contingency plans related to their area of the infrastructure.
Demonstrates broad technical knowledge of multiple technologies, or an in-depth knowledge of one technology, including its impact on other technologies.
Maintains an industry awareness of new developments in their area of expertise; learns and applies new and emerging concepts very quickly.
Forms productive networks with internal and external customers, the vendor community, and peers in the industry.
Ensures proper documentation of complex technical systems to facilitate effective handover to operations.
Leads implementation efforts – leads the analysis of vendor proposals, evaluates build versus buy, formulates the complete project plan, establishes the critical path, coordinates vendors, builds and conducts tests, and tracks project progress.

Required Qualifications:
Typical candidates will possess 8+ years of relevant experience and BA/BS Degree in Computer Sciences or equivalent experience.
Requires knowledge and experience in multiple disciplines within the mainframe domain as well as strong application design and development skills.
Uses best practices and understanding of internal and/or external business issues to improve service.
Has excellent analytical skills and able to resolve most issues independently, analyzing solutions using judgment, knowledge, and prior experience; develops a new perspective using existing solutions.
Candidate should have a track record of rapidly learning and mastering new technologies with the resources at hand, whether or not formal training is immediately available.
Excellent written and oral communication skills. Must be able to clearly and concisely document standards and procedures for various tasks needed to be performed by the user community.
Strong leadership skills with the capability to work closely with other technical areas (Storage Management, DB2, IWP, Hardware), vendors, consultants, and application developers.
